MAATY MAAY - A Grave - Keeper's Tale
by Chitra Palekar, Fiction, 98', 2006, 35mm, INDIA
With Nandita Das, Atul
Kulkarni, Kshitij Gavande
Maati Maay is the tale of a mother who is trapped between her instincts and needs,
and the compulsions of her ancestral duty as dictated by the social system. Chandi is
a beautiful young woman from a lower caste, whose family has traditionally been in
charge of the children’s graveyard. When her father dies, being no other male in the
family, Chandi inherits the job and performs it with great pride as her secret duty. After
giving birth to her son, Chandi begins to get deeply affected by children’s deaths, wishing
to be relieved from her duties. When, she finally gets the courage to rebel, she
is punished in the hardest possible way. Years later, her son will try to give her justice
by daring to defy the system.
CHITRA PALEKAR
Chitra Palekar studied economics
in Mumbai University. She started her
career first as a leading actress, and
subsequently as a director in avantgarde
theatre in Mumbai. She then
worked in the cinema industry in
various roles : actress, producer, and
screenplay writer. Maati Maay is her
first feature film as a director. |
